"Close to the now glammed-up, all-glass Termini station, this decade-old hybrid hostel-hotel has one major minus: no en-suite bathrooms. Now that's out of the way, here are all the pluses: it's a self-proclaimed eco-vegetarian place (think recycled toilet paper, meat-free café) with free WiFi and no AC (old palazzo walls are cooling enough) and the onsite garden is an urban oasis. Expat Angeleno owners Steve and Linda are encyclopedic and welcoming while their eight rooms include one that is dorm-style and can berth eight - great for groups."
"Has plenty of style and is bang in the centre of Rome. Two minutes from the main train station, it's run with wholesome flair by two young Americans, Linda and Steve Brenner. Choose from one of the six double rooms, each with cool tiled floors, ceiling fans, white duvets, Italian designer or Balinese furnishings and nice touches such as handmade vegetable soaps and works by local craftsmen. Bathrooms are shared but somehow feel private. There's even an organic vegetarian café in the basement and a small decked garden."

"Steve and Linda sind Amerikaner und eröffneten in Rom das Beehive Hotel 1999. Nur zwei Blocks vom Hauptbahnhof, der Stazione Termini, entfernt, in einem ruhigen, sauberen Viertel befindet sich das kleine Guesthouse in einem großen Apartmentblock. Die Rezeption und sieben Zimmer sowie ein Bio-Café mit hausgemachten Backwaren, in dem gutes Frühstück und Sonntags-Brunch serviert wird, eine Lounge mit Lesematerial und ein hübsch begrünter Innenhof mit Sitzgelegenheiten, befindet sich im Erdgeschoss des Baus. Weitere, nagelneu hergerichtete fünf Zimmer stehen im selben Haus, Eingang um die Ecke, zur Verfügung, diese großteils mit eigenen Badezimmern und Balkon sowie Aufenthaltsraum mit Kühlschrank. Außerdem werden, ebenfalls in Bahnhofsnähe, in zwei alten Palazzi zwei Apartments vermietet, in denen zehn zusätzliche Zimmer zur Verfügung stehen."
